Are people in Wyandanch older or younger than people in Houston?
- The Median Age in Wyandanch is 3.5 years older than in Houston.

Are housing costs cheaper in Wyandanch or Houston?
- Wyandanch housing costs are 60.5% more expensive than Houston hous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Wyandanch or Houston?
- The average commute for residents of Wyandanch is 1.2 minutes shorter than it is for residents of Houston.
